Heads up: if the Lintrock baseline file in the Quarrow repo drifts from main, CI fails with a "stale baseline" error even when the code is fine. Quick fix is to regenerate the baseline on a clean checkout and re-push. If a customer build is blocked, confirm the failing run matches the token below before escalating.

build token for yadug-yagag: htk21_c863c33eb8b82c0c9c152

If lag exceeds 300 seconds after the initial 15-minute observation window, begin escalation. First, confirm the Marrow ETL job isn't mid-run; if it is, wait for completion before acting. Second, check replica disk I/O saturation in the Perchline dashboard — sustained saturation above 90% means the host needs resizing, not a restart. Third, if the primary is healthy and lag still climbs, page the database guild via the on-call tool. For non-urgent follow-up, postmortem notes, or threshold change requests, send mail here.

escalation mailbox, yawep-fahog: fenwyn_olidor@qirvancorp.internal

# TileScout Prefetcher — Plugin Onboarding

TileScout prefetches map tiles ahead of the viewport. Plugins hook `onPrefetchBatch` and must return within 40ms or the batch is dropped. Register via the Marnick CLI; sandbox credentials rotate nightly.

Do not cache tiles outside the provided LRU handle. Violations get your plugin delisted from the Verrow registry.

If your sandbox account gets wedged during testing, you can self-recover through the Marnick console. Use the passphrase below when the console prompts for recovery.

strongbox words: druvan-lamys-eliius-jorax-istox-soreth-ulays-gilix-ralix-oliiel-norwyn-casvan-praius

- Orient new starters to the Level 6 opening at Brindlewick House. The floor goes live Monday, so walk each new joiner past the lift lobby and point out the quiet rooms and the kitchenette, which are not yet signposted. Confirm their desk allocation on the Seatfinder board before they head up. The east stairwell door on Level 6 requires the temporary pass code until readers are fitted. Use the code below for the first week.

staff pass of tajog-bahap = bdg-GTUUI-82661